The Tomsk Region is undergoing a remarkable transformation, with a focus on creating modern and impressive spaces that cater to the needs of its residents. One of the most exciting developments is the construction of a science-based gaming platform in Streshnev, aptly named "Science - the New Oil".

This unique project, being developed with the active participation of locals, will feature interactive exhibits and a professional pump track. It's not just a place for entertainment, but a platform that aims to educate and inspire visitors about the wonders of science.

Meanwhile, in Seversk, an "atomic" park is set to grace the shores of a picturesque lake. This park, a testament to the city's rich history, will feature a reactor-themed art installation, unique lighting displays, and even swings. The park is expected to be a one-of-a-kind attraction due to its community involvement.

Alexei Filimonov, head of the urban environment development center, has confirmed that every element of the projects in both Seversk and Tomsk Region is being tailored to the wishes of residents. The development of these projects is being overseen by the urban environment development center, ensuring a high standard of quality and innovation.
